2) About 7 Days to Drink Less (quick overview + realistic fit)

7 Days to Drink Less is a private, online alcohol-reduction program created by Georgia Foster. The structure is intentionally simple: a short daily session (often described as about 25 minutes a day) combining “Drink Less” trainings with hypnosis-style audio, plus tools aimed at rewiring habit loops.

On the official program page, the core bundle typically includes:

  • 7 daily trainings (designed to build momentum fast)
  • 5 hypnosis audio sessions (focused on cravings, habits, and emotional triggers)
  • Inner Dialogue training and “neuroplasticity” tools (habit rewiring concepts)
  • Anxiety reduction audio plus bonus tracks (varies by offer)

Here’s the realistic fit test (no hype):

  • Good fit if you’re a “mostly fine… until I’m not” drinker—someone who can take days off, but once you start, you tend to slide.
  • Good fit if you want privacy and a structured week-long reset without public groups, labels, or announcements.
  • Not the best fit if you have severe dependence or experience withdrawal symptoms when reducing or stopping. In that case, you need medical guidance—withdrawal can be dangerous.

This is where my tone shifts a bit (on purpose): if drinking has started to scare you, you don’t need shame—you need a plan. But the safest plan is the one that matches your reality, not your ideal.

Refunds, cancellations, and what’s excluded

Refund policies matter for digital programs because the product is instant-access, and mistakes happen (wrong email, wrong currency, impulse buy at 1 a.m.). The official policy pages state that digital/self-hypnosis products typically come with a 60-day satisfaction guarantee when you request a refund by email within the window.

Two important caveats often listed alongside that policy:

  • Live events are excluded (for example, bootcamps or scheduled live programs).
  • Subscription products can be non-refundable (but cancellable before the next charge), depending on the specific program.

Practical advice: keep your receipt email, and decide early. Don’t “wait and see” until the end of the refund window. If the method feels wrong for you after a fair attempt, use the guarantee and move on—no guilt, no sunk-cost spiral.

What if I’m a heavier drinker—should I cut down quickly?

If you might be physically dependent, don’t abruptly stop without medical advice. Alcohol withdrawal can be serious. If you’re unsure, speak with a clinician before making rapid changes.
